Rayonier is a land resources real estate investment trust (REIT) with a portfolio comprising over four million acres in the U.S.

Royal Bank Of Canada Flags S&P 500 Risk As Valuation Gap Emerges
Royal Bank of Canada highlighted rising concentration risk in the S&P 500, pointing to heavier weightings in a small group of large tech and AI companies. The bank questioned how effective broad S&P 500 index funds are for diversification, given the growing influence of a limited number of stocks.
